Abstract
The upward forced convection between two smooth vertical plates is investigated experimentally. The aim of this work is the study of the local heat transfer phenomena. Concerning experimentation: the n-pentane is used as a working fluid, the independent variables are velocity in the range from 0.04 m/s to 0.086 m/s and the heating power with values between 1.8 and 7.36 W/cm2. The results show that the local Nusselt number distribution is not uniform along the channel, however a uniformity is observed for the mean Nusselt number for Reynolds number under 1600. A new correlation for local fluid temperature is established as a function of local wall temperature. The sub-boiling regime has cooled the wall's temperature; therefore, the local heat transfer coefficient increased. The thermal equilibrium study showed that for the critical Reynolds number less than 1500; the fluid absorbed almost all the heat flux generated by the heater cartridges.
